Serving 561 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Blake Elementary School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Kentucky for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 10%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 38%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 15-19% (which is lower than the Kentucky state average of 45%).
The student-teacher ratio of 22:1 is higher than the Kentucky state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 77%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Kentucky state average of 29% (majority Black and Hispanic).

School Overview

Blake Elementary School's student population of 561 students has grown by 18% over five school years.
The teacher population of 26 teachers has declined by 18% over five school years.

Blake Elementary School ranks within the bottom 50% of all 1,250 schools in Kentucky (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data).
The diversity score of Blake Elementary School is 0.71, which is more than the diversity score at state average of 0.48. The school's diversity has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
